A thoughtful approach to color begins with understanding your current hair health and daily habits. Start by assessing elasticity, moisture levels, and breakage history, then map a realistic schedule that respects your lifestyle. Consider consulting a professional colorist who values strand integrity as much as vivid payoff. Document baseline measurements, take clear photos, and note any sensitivities or scalp concerns. With this information, set three color milestones: a soft refresh, a mid-toned transition, and a bold, temporary accents phase. Each stage allows you to gauge tolerance, adjust routines, and preserve natural shine without rushing into drastic shifts.
Build a protective foundation before any chemical service. Invest in a gentle, nourishing regimen that prioritizes hydration, protein balance, and scalp health. Use sulfate-free shampoos, a weekly bond-building treatment, and a rich conditioner that seals cuticles. Limit heat exposure in the days surrounding a dye appointment, employ heat protectants conscientiously, and sleep on satin to minimize friction. Small changes accumulate, reducing porosity and enhancing color absorption without compromising length. By conditioning well, you create a reservoir of resilience that helps color sit evenly and fade gracefully, offering you more consistent results across visits.
Protective techniques that support color while strengthening strands
When you design a staged color journey, think in phases rather than single transformations. Phase one might introduce a subtle gloss or semi-permanent tint that adjusts tone without deeply lifting the cuticle. Phase two could incorporate a temporary hue with a low commitment level, allowing you to observe how color interacts with your skin undertones and lighting. Phase three invites a more vivid statement, but only after your hair has regained strength and tone uniformity. Use color-safe practices, frequent trims, and mindful exposure to sunlight and chlorine to keep the overall health profile steady as you explore the spectrum.

Communication with your stylist is essential for success. Bring inspiration images that reflect the brightness and depth you want, but remain open to professional guidance about porosity and maintenance. Discuss processing times, depth of lift, and the necessity of bond builders or olaplex-style additives during service. Ask about rinses, shampoos, and leave-ins that support color longevity. Your goal is a predictable outcome with minimal compromise to scalp comfort and hair structure. Aftercare should emphasize gentle cleansing, heat-free styling options, and a rotating regimen that alternates color-refresh sessions with restorative masks.
Strategic pacing for color transitions and protective care
Beyond professional services, daily care is where color integrity is won or lost. Adopt a washing routine that respects your dye level, using cool-to-warm water and a color-safe, sulfate-free cleanser. This reduces cuticle stress and slows fading. Apply a lightweight leave-in serum or oil to seal moisture after washing, focusing on mid-lengths and ends. If your schedule requires heat tools, switch to lower temperatures and shorter sessions, always with a heat shield. Consistency creates a breathable barrier around each strand, helping color deposit stay even while your hair remains soft and flexible.

Maintenance products should align with your color strategy. Choose a clarifying limit to every few weeks, so product buildup does not dampen vibrancy, followed by a deep conditioner that restores moisture and resilience. Integrate a weekly bond-building treatment that supports keratin structure, especially when you have lifted or bleached sections. Balance protein and moisture thoughtfully to avoid stiffness or excessive elasticity loss. Keep a regular trim calendar to remove split ends, which can travel upward and distort color appearance. A measured, purposeful routine yields lasting tone and healthier hair.
Long-term care rituals that sustain color vitality and hair strength
A successful color plan respects natural growth and breakage patterns. Start with a baseline that honors your root line and natural shade, then introduce a mild tonal shift near the midlength. This minimizes the need for frequent full-coverage re-dyes, reducing cumulative damage. Track your results with photographic progress every four to six weeks and adjust timing to your personal growth rate. If you notice increased frizz or dullness, pause the color routine and focus on moisture and protein balance for a couple of weeks. Patience preserves the scalp, keeps texture even, and makes future color experiments more predictable.
Explore color in a controlled, reversible way to test compatibility. Semi-permanent or demi-permanent options can be brushed on with less commitment, allowing you to evaluate undertones and how light interacts with your complexion. Always perform a strand test 48 hours before full application, replicating the exact products and tools you plan to use. If a tint seems intrusive, rinse promptly and reassess. Over time, your willingness to experiment will become more precise, and your confidence will grow as you learn how your hair responds.

Final considerations for a balanced, creative color journey
Long-term vitality comes from routine alignment between color goals and hair health. Maintain consistent hydration with weekly masks that balance moisture and protein to prevent brittle ends. Rotate conditioners based on seasonal needs; lighter formulations in hot months and richer blends in dry periods. Protect against UV exposure with products containing UV filters, and shield against chlorine with a barrier spray before swimming. These small safeguards compensate for inevitable fading, helping color remain vibrant longer while ensuring your length remains buoyant and manageable.
Create a sleep and styling routine that minimizes friction and stress. Silk or satin pillowcases reduce breakage caused by rubbing at night, while gentle detangling before bed prevents snags. When possible, air-dry hair or use a low-heat setting to prevent heat-induced damage that undermines color. Regular scalp care promotes healthy growth and even dye uptake, so consider a weekly scalp massage with a lightweight oil. Together, these habits create a foundation that supports your color choices without compromising the core health of the hair.
